Scientific Name | Lamprologus symoensi Poll, 1976 |
Common Name | |
Type Locality | Kilwezi, Lufira River, 9°06'S, 26°46'E, Upemba National Park, Democratic Republic of Congo. |
Etymology | Lamprologus: Greek, lampros = light + Greek, lagos = hare. |
![]() | |
Size | 64mm or 2.5" SL. Find near, nearer or same sized spp. |
![]() | |
Distribution | Africa: known from the type locality, Kilwezi, river Lufira in Democratic Republic of the Congo. African Waters, Congo, Upper Congo, Lualaba, Lufira (click on these areas to find other species found there) Login to view the map. |
IUCN Red List Category | Data Deficient , range map and more is available on the IUCN species page. Last assessed 2009. |
